Crandallite from Tom's Quarry, Koonunga, Light Regional Council, South Australia, Australia
A very fragile specimen of crandallite, filling in vugs of a soft, clay-like material.
This specimen comes boxed but would benefit from a new box - unfortunately, the box has a former owners label on it, stating "Crandallite and Wavellite - Tom's Phosphate Q - Ex HC 10.95". As this forms part of the provenance of the specimen I have left it.
I was not able to visually identify any areas of wavellite in this specimen so have opted to label it purely as crandallite. It is possible the specimen broke since original labelling.
